Where to Find Blog Topic Ideas• Re-use sales literature - company brochures, case studies, newsletters• White Papers• Interview your co-workers, referral partners, ISV partners, industry experts• Sign up for free Google Alerts on keywords of your choice (www.google.com/alerts)• Review Google analytics for top search phrases/keywords

• Hot Topics: Comparisons, Top 10 Lists, How To Articles, Industry Trends, Reviews

Watch out for Duplicate Content – Learn to “Re-purpose”• Remember when you took your high school essay on Yeats and re-wrote it for your Freshman English lit. class in college. You can still do the same thing at work.• Google will not direct traffic to pages that have duplicate text to another site. If you find a company article that has already been published to the web just “re-purpose” the article by re-writing it in your own voice and post it.

Secret to Successful Blogging is Keywords!

• Long tail keywords are searches done in the form of phrases (e.g. “Microsoft Dynamics GP partner in Connecticut”

• Good blog writing allows you to link back to your web site with “Long Tail Keywords” that attract visitors who are likely to buy.

• Traffic from long tail keywords converts visitors to prospects at a very high rate.

• The best way to capture high quality traffic is through blogging. This guide will teach you how to blog so your site attracts visitors who are making buying decisions.

Top 10 SEO Tips for Bloggers1. Review a keyword list

2. Focus on your headline! Should grab attention and include keywords

3. Hyperlink on phrases with strong keywords

Ask: “What would a prospect type into search engine?” For example: Click Here is not a good link!

4. Approximately 1 link per 100 words

5. Link to website page that contains link phrase words on the page (and title tags)

6. Link to interior pages on your website

7. Use links only once per post (duplicate links are disregarded by Google).

8. Include a call to action (download, offer, event)

9. Include local city/state keywords whenever possible

10. Always include your byline/signature at end of the post

How to Add Tags to Your Post• Tags are seen by site visitors and search engines and help to define the important concepts in your post.

• Use the “Post Tags” area on the right site of the Add New Post page to allow for better search engine “spidering”.

• As you type a new tag the blog platform will suggest tags that have been used before. Use existing tags whenever possible and add new tags only when there is no existing fit.
